Great summer (or anytime) recipe.
CHICKEN SALAD
2 1/2 cups chicken-cooked and diced( I add 2 Tbls. lemon juice)
1 cup seedless grapes quartered ( I like green and red both-colorful)
1/2 cup celery, diced
1/2 cup sliced or slivered almonds
1 cup salad dressing (Miracle Whip)
1/2 cup whipping cream-whipped(I add 1 tsp of powdered sugar and 1 tsp. of vanilla to cream as I am whipping)
2 Tbls. parsley flakes
Salt & Pepper to taste (I don't use any)
1 Apple-unpeeled & chopped
1/2 cup sweet relish
1/2 cup chopped onion(optional)
Mix all together well then fold in whipping cream. Put on bread, crackers, pita pocket, etc. Wonderful. Worth the extra time. I like it better cold.
